Distance between Saint-Herménégilde QC and Magog QC

The distance from Saint-Herménégilde to Magog is 52 kilometers by road including 8 kilometers on motorways. Road takes approximately 37 minutes and goes through Coaticook, Ayer's Cliff and Barnston.

What city is halfway between Saint-Herménégilde and Magog?

The halfway point between Saint-Herménégilde and Magog is Coaticook. It is located about 6 km from the exact midpoint by road.

The distance from Coaticook to Saint-Herménégilde is 20 km and driving will take about 14 min. The road between Coaticook and Magog has length 32 km and will take approximately 23 min.

Where is Saint-Herménégilde in relation to Magog?

Saint-Herménégilde is located 41 km south-east of Magog.

Saint-Herménégilde has geographic coordinates: latitude 45.10576, longitude -71.67275.

Magog has geographic coordinates: latitude 45.26546, longitude -72.14791.
